Following recent colorectal/colon cancer surgery, a subcutaneous IV infusion chemo port was embedded in this senior man's upper chest to facilitate bi-weekly adjuvant chemotherapy treatments. After a few hours of initial infusion at the hospital cancer center, he is now at home attached to a portable battery-powered IV pump carried in that waist pack. An infusion needle clamped to his chest port is connected with a plastic tube through which additional chemo drugs are continually dripped for the next two days. He is looking down and pulling up his t-shirt to make sure the tube is not pinched or otherwise obstructed. Part of my "Living with Cancer" series - #775615186.
